Context: The Taiwan Dependency That Washington Ignores
Let's get the baseline straight. The AI chips powering the current boom—NVIDIA's H100 and B200, Google's TPU v5/v6, AMD's MI300—are all manufactured by TSMC. Not in Arizona. Not in Texas. In Taiwan. The advanced process nodes these chips require (5nm and below) are 100% imported. There is no domestic alternative. Intel's 18A is still ramping, and its yields remain unproven at scale.
This is the uncomfortable truth the tariff debate exposes: America's AI leadership is built on a foundation of Taiwanese manufacturing. The design is American. The profit is American. But the physical production—the part that actually matters—is not.
Now, layer in the numbers. The four major tech giants are projected to spend over $200 billion on AI capital expenditures in 2025 alone. Chip procurement accounts for roughly 50-60% of that. A 25% tariff on those chips doesn't just add friction—it adds $25-30 billion in pure, unproductive cost. That's not a rounding error. That's a direct hit to the ROIC that justifies their current valuations.
Core: The Policy Contradiction No One Wants to Name
Here's where the analysis gets sharp. The tariff proposal isn't just economically dubious—it's logically incoherent. Washington is simultaneously running two policies that directly contradict each other.
On one hand, the Commerce Department has spent two years tightening export controls on advanced AI chips to China. The goal is to slow Beijing's AI progress by denying access to cutting-edge silicon. On the other hand, the proposed tariffs would tax the very chips American companies need to compete globally. You're restricting your opponent's access while simultaneously raising your own costs. That's not strategy. That's self-sabotage.

Contrarian: The Hidden Upside in the Chaos
But here's the angle the mainstream coverage is missing. The tariff threat, while damaging in the short term, might actually accelerate the most important structural shift in the AI chip market: the move toward in-house silicon.
Google's TPU, Amazon's Trainium, Microsoft's Maia—these aren't vanity projects. They're strategic hedges against NVIDIA's ~80% monopoly and TSMC's geographic concentration. The tariff simply adds another data point to the economic case for self-reliance. When external procurement costs rise, the fixed-cost burden of internal chip design becomes relatively cheaper.
I've been tracking this convergence since 2025, and the momentum is real. The software ecosystem moat that NVIDIA built with CUDA is formidable, but it's not unbreachable. Every dollar of tariff-induced cost pressure is a dollar of incentive for the hyperscalers to push their ASIC programs harder. The question isn't whether they'll accelerate—it's how fast.
There's also a second-order effect that's being ignored. The tariff debate is forcing a public reckoning with the fragility of the Taiwan-centric supply chain. That conversation, uncomfortable as it is, is necessary. It's the kind of pressure that eventually leads to policy changes—like the CHIPS Act actually working, or TSMC's Arizona fab getting real priority. The short-term pain might be the catalyst for long-term resilience.
